Definitions |
Pemphigus is a group of chronic autoimmune skin diseases characterized by blister formation on the skin and the mucous membranes. The exact causes of the disease are unknown but the disease is mediated by auto-antibodies to desmosome components. Three clinical forms have been characterised. Pemphigus vulgaris, pemphigus foliaceus and pemphigus vegetans. Other variants exist, namely intercellular IgA dermatosis and paraneoplastic pemphigus. |
